Are Target online prices the same as in store? ›
Pricing, promotions, styles and availability may vary by store and online. We match Target.com prices on in-store purchases and in-store prices for Target.com purchases. In-store price matches from other Target stores are excluded. Online clearance prices can't be matched with in-store clearance prices.

Does Target charge for online orders? ›
Orders under $35 that are placed without a Target Circle™ Card will be charged a $5.99 flat fee for standard shipping. This is calculated on a "per order" basis and includes shipping, order processing, item selection and packaging costs.
Where do online Target orders come from? ›
Individual Target stores are not usually set up to ship online orders. Online orders are sent from a warehouse or distribution center in a centralized location. It is more efficient to handle shipping this way, rather than setting up shipping stations in each individual store.
How does online shopping at Target work? ›
Order Pickup allows you to order items on Target.com or in the Target app and pick them up for free at your local Target store. Your order will usually be ready within 2 hours of placing your order. Note: Select stores may take up to 6 hours to have your order ready.

Does Target price match with Costco? ›
Price match online by either calling guest services at 1-800-591-3869 or by chatting online with customer service. Target price matches with many major retailers like Amazon, Costco, Sam's Club, and Walmart, but huge competitor sales and bundles aren't eligible.

Who owns Target? ›
Target (TGT) Ownership Overview
The ownership structure of Target (TGT) stock is a mix of institutional, retail and individual investors. Approximately 65.46% of the company's stock is owned by Institutional Investors, 0.97% is owned by Insiders and 33.57% is owned by Public Companies and Individual Investors.
